Common benign causes include delayed promotional syncs and currency-feed lag, so verify the exchange-rate feed timestamp before escalating. If the mismatch persists after one full re-scan, page the pricing integrations rotation. Triage steps and historical incident notes are maintained on the runbook page.

dashboard of yagep-tajop = https://jira.tolvaqsys.internal/browse/pages/pages/browse

// Webhook retry ceiling for the Parcelwright carrier feed.
// Raising this past 6 caused duplicate delivery events during
// the Quayside cutover — do not bump without sign-off from the
// release manager. Value is baked into each release and verified
// against the staging carrier simulator before tagging. The build
// this constant was last validated under is recorded below.

build token for tajeg-bajep: htk14_409ba9df6b8acb

## Capacity Note: Incremental Rebuilds

The Loamfield site builder rebuilds only pages whose content hash changed, plus any page that links to them. Rebuild fan-out is the main cost driver: a single template edit can invalidate thousands of pages, so we throttle concurrent renders and batch invalidations. As a contractor, please do not raise these limits without a load test. The batching and concurrency constants are listed below.

constants for yagaf-taweg:
WEIGHTS = {
    "belael": 881,
    "pelael": 167,
    "ulaix": 116,
}

Taking over from Dorit. Current state: we compress telemetry batches with a dictionary-trained codec before shipping them to the Veldtrace collector. The dictionary is retrained weekly; stale dictionaries cause decode failures downstream, so check the trainer job first whenever ingestion errors spike. Batch size caps at 256 KB pre-compression. New folks: don't touch the framing format without coordinating with the collector team. Everything else, including benchmarks and rollout history, is written up here.

wiki page, kahog-hahig: https://vault.zemvargrid.internal/display/deploy/repo/settings/merge_requests/job/settings/6f3b933774dbc5320a4daa18